Abstract

The purpose of this research was to study the cytogenetics of two Hampala species, H. dispar and
H. macrolepidota
, by preparing chromosomes from the kidney cells of 10 fish specimens. Stained by using conventional and Ag-NOR banding techniques. The results showed that both species had a diploid chromosome number of 50, the fundamental numbers (NF) were 108 and 92, and the karyotypes were arranged as follows: 8m+22sm+16a+4t and 10m+12sm+20a+8t, respectively. There were no differences in karyotypes between males and females in these two fish species. Ag-NOR staining was found in the regions adjacent to the telomere of the short arm of chromosome pair 9 and pair 21 in H. despair, and chromosome pair 8 and pair 12 in H. macrolepidota. This cytogenetic data shows the chromosomal variables of the fish studied within the same genus, which are closely related, and it can be used as basic biological knowledge that can be integrated with other knowledge in the fields of biology and evolution.
